Senior Program Manager RoleA large scale public sector organization is seeking an experienced Senior Program Manager to oversee complex K-12 capital improvement and construction initiatives. This individual will lead multiple high visibility projects involving campus renovations, new construction, modernization efforts, and infrastructure improvements within active educational environments. The ideal candidate brings extensive experience managing large scale institutional construction programs, with a strong background in K-12 project delivery, stakeholder coordination, budget oversight, and contractor management.
This role requires a strategic and hands‑on leader capable of driving projects from planning through completion while maintaining strict adherence to schedule, budget, safety, and quality standards.
- Lead multiple concurrent K-12 construction and capital improvement projects from inception through closeout
- Manage all phases of project delivery including planning, design coordination, procurement, construction execution, and turnover
- Oversee project budgets, schedules, forecasting, risk mitigation, and quality assurance initiatives
- Coordinate with architects, engineers, contractors, consultants, inspectors, and internal stakeholders
- Ensure compliance with applicable construction standards, safety regulations, permitting requirements, and procurement processes
- Provide regular executive level reporting regarding project status, financial performance, milestones, and risks
- Manage contractor performance, construction documentation, change orders, and project controls
- Support stakeholder communication efforts across leadership teams, operational groups, and community representatives
- Drive successful project execution within occupied and operational educational environments
- Participate in long term capital planning and program implementation efforts
